# Upgrades

Upgrades let players improve labs and stations.

## ⬆️ Upgrade Types

There are two main upgrade groups:

| Type             | Description                  |
| ---------------- | ---------------------------- |
| Lab upgrades     | Apply to the whole lab.      |
| Station upgrades | Apply to a specific station. |

## 🎁 Bonus Types

Supported bonus types include:

| Bonus                     | Description                   |
| ------------------------- | ----------------------------- |
| `fasterTime`              | Reduces processing time.      |
| `moreItems`               | Increases item output.        |
| `fasterGrowth`            | Speeds up growth.             |
| `lessPolice`              | Reduces police attention.     |
| `InstantSaleFasterTime`   | Speeds up instant sales.      |
| `InstantSaleBetterPrices` | Improves instant sale payout. |

## 🛠️ Configure Upgrades

Use `/drugs_admin` to configure:

* upgrade categories
* upgrade labels and descriptions
* prices
* bonuses
* lab type restrictions
* station tags
* upgrade limits

## 📏 Upgrade Limits

Upgrade limits control maximum values for upgrade systems.

Use them when you want to prevent players from stacking too many bonuses.
